Lot 446 Randall Made Knife Model 11 Alaskan Skinner with 4" Blade and Leather Handle

This RMK is designed by Tommy Thompson, noted Alaskan guide, in 1952 for big-game skinning. The point is dropped below the top of the blade to prevent cutting too deeply through skins when used point first. Features a 4" drop point blade with top thumb notches. Brass single hilt with red and brass separations. Matching brass butt cap. Approximately 4-1/2" leather handle. Includes factory Model A leather cover sheath with hone pocket. Honing block and paracord included.
